Abstract

Surfactant mixtures with cleaning properties make up bio-detergents. Surfactant agents are chemicals like detergents and soaps. Crude oil, which is a finite fossil fuel with a finite supply, is used to make these compounds. To deal with these issue, bio detergents were prepared by using natural oils. Mahua oil extracted from Madhuca longifolia seeds are the potential surfactants and they were rich in fatty acids used for the preparation of bio detergents. The combination of plant M. longifolia seed oil and Ocimum basilicum leaves allowed us to enhance the wash performance. This study found that mahua oil has a promising application, particularly in the soap industry.
